CM900 Wireless - Programmable Room Thermostat

3.1 Automatic Operation

The  Relay  Box  receives  the  heat  demand  (0-

100%)  signal  from  the  room  thermostat.  The 

room thermostat will display the   symbol on the 

LCD  display  whenever  more  heat  is  required. 

Depending  on  the  demand  the  Relay  Box  will 

switch the heating device on to match the current 

requirements of the system.

The  green  LED  indicates  the  status  of  the  relay 

output:

•  Green LED on = relay on
•  Green LED off = relay off

3.2 Temporary Manual Override

Pressing the Relay Box button will override the current relay position. As soon as the next signal is received 

from the room thermostat the Relay Box will return back to automatic operation as the automatic control 

has higher priority than manual operation.

3.3 Communications Loss

If the RF communication is lost for a period of 1 hour the red LED will illuminate to indicate that no RF 

messages have been received during the last hour.

The Relay Box will also enter the failsafe mode as selected in 

Installer Mode

 (see section 

4.2 BDR91 

Relay Box Fail-Safe Mode Setup

). To allow manual control of the Relay Box output manual override is 

available in fail-safe mode. When RF communication is restored the Relay Box will automatically return to 

normal operation.
